The 80th Air Assault Brigade of Armed Forces of Ukraine showed its Stryker wheeled armored personnel carriers.
The photo was published by the press service of the brigade.
The APCs, which were received as American military aid, were involved in training personnel.
Lviv paratroopers are armed with a modification of the M1126 Stryker armored personnel carrier with a M151 Protector remotely controlled weapons station, which is equipped with a M2 heavy machine gun.
These vehicles are assigned to transport personnel to the frontline.
Some units of Ukrainian Air Assault Forces received Stryker in the framework of American military aid last year.
On January 20, 2023, the United States announced a $2.5 billion military aid package for Ukraine.
It included 90 Stryker armored personnel carriers and 20 Light Weight Mine Roller (LWMR) for them. The transfer of another batch of Stryker wheeled armored personnel carriers was announced in July 2023.
Stryker is a family of wheeled armored fighting vehicles developed and manufactured by the American company General Dynamics Land Systems. In the basic version, an armored personnel carrier is capable of carrying up to twelve people, in particular, three crew members.
Most APCs are armed with a M151 Protector RWS with a M2 Browning 12.7mm machine gun or a Mk.19 40 mm automatic grenade launcher.
Stryker armor protection is able to withstand a circular shelling of 7.62mm caliber rifle weapons. When using Mexas add-on ceramic protection, the circular protection of the vehicle withstands shelling from 14.5mm machine guns, and in the frontal projection – the hit of 30mm armor-piercing rounds from a distance of 500 meters.
The high speed of movement and patency of American APCs increased the mobility of air assault units.
